Text of report in English by Bulgarian national news agency BTA

Sofia, 19 December: Bulgaria's National Electric Company (NEK) and Germany's RWE Power AG signed an agreement on the establishment of the Belene Energy Company, a 51-49 joint venture for the implementation of the project to build and operate Bulgaria's second nuclear power plant.
